Understanding Solar Mounting Systems


Solar mounting systems serve as the foundation for solar panels, providing them with the necessary support and orientation towards the sun. These systems can be broadly classified into three categories: fixed, adjustable, and tracking mounts. While fixed mounts offer stability, adjustable tilt mounting systems provide enhanced flexibility by allowing users to change the angle of their panels according to the sun's position throughout the year.

What Are Adjustable Tilt Solar Mounting Systems?


Adjustable tilt solar mounting systems are specialized frameworks designed to hold solar panels at varying angles, optimizing their exposure to sunlight. These systems can be manually or automatically adjusted to alter the tilt angle and elevation based on seasonal changes or daily solar paths. By maximizing solar exposure, these systems significantly enhance energy production.

The Mechanics of Adjustable Tilt Systems


The mechanics behind adjustable tilt systems involve a series of components, including frames, brackets, and tilt mechanisms. The tilt mechanism can be hydraulic, mechanical, or electronic, allowing for precise adjustments. The design is engineered to withstand environmental pressures while providing ease of use for the operator.

Benefits of Using Adjustable Tilt Solar Mounting Systems


Utilizing adjustable tilt solar mounting systems comes with numerous advantages:

1. Increased Energy Efficiency


By adjusting the angle of the solar panels to match the sun's position, these systems can improve energy capture by up to 25% compared to fixed installations.

2. Flexibility and Versatility


Adjustable tilt systems allow for seasonal adjustments, enabling users to adapt their installations for optimal performance throughout the year.

3. Longevity and Durability


Many adjustable tilt systems are designed with high-quality materials that resist corrosion and harsh weather conditions, extending the lifespan of both the mounting system and the solar panels.

4. Cost-Effectiveness


While the initial investment may be higher, the increased energy yield and efficiency of adjustable tilt systems can lead to significant long-term savings on energy bills.

How Does an Adjustable Tilt Solar Mounting System Work?


The operation of an adjustable tilt solar mounting system is intuitive. Users can modify the angle of the solar panels using the tilt mechanisms integrated into the mounting structure.

Manual Adjustment


For systems requiring manual adjustment, users typically rely on a simple lever or crank system to change the angle. This method is cost-effective and straightforward, ideal for residential installations.

Automatic Adjustment


Automatic tilt systems utilize sensors and motors to adjust the panel angle automatically throughout the day, optimizing solar capture without user intervention. This technology is often used in commercial installations where efficiency is paramount.

Control Systems


The control systems in automatic adjustable tilt mounts can incorporate real-time weather data and solar radiation levels to determine the optimal panel angle, maximizing power output.

The Installation Process


Installing an adjustable tilt solar mounting system requires careful planning and execution to ensure efficiency and safety.

1. Site Assessment


Begin with a thorough assessment of the proposed installation site. Factors to consider include sunlight exposure, shading from nearby structures, and local building codes.

2. Selecting the Right System


Choose an adjustable tilt system that fits your specific needs, considering factors such as panel size, weight capacity, and desired adjustment method (manual or automatic).

3. Ground or Roof Mounting


Decide whether to install the system on the ground or on the roof. Ground mounts may require additional structural support, while roof mounts need careful assessment of roof integrity.

4. Installation Steps


- Excavate and prepare the site (for ground mounts).
- Assemble the mounting frame according to the manufacturer's instructions.
- Securely attach the solar panels to the frame.
- Implement the tilt mechanism and ensure it functions correctly.
- Connect the electrical wiring to the inverter and grid.

Maintenance and Care for Adjustable Tilt Systems


Regular maintenance is crucial for the longevity and performance of adjustable tilt solar mounting systems.

1. Routine Inspections


Conduct regular inspections to check for wear and tear, ensuring all components function smoothly and effectively.

2. Cleaning


Keep solar panels clean from debris, dirt, and dust to maximize sunlight absorption. Cleaning frequency may vary based on environmental conditions.

3. Lubrication of Moving Parts


For manual adjustable systems, lubricate moving parts periodically to prevent rust and ensure easy operation.

4. Monitor Performance


Use monitoring systems to track energy production and identify any discrepancies that may indicate maintenance needs.

Common Issues and Solutions


Adjustable tilt systems, like any mechanical systems, can face challenges. Here are some common issues and their solutions:

1. Stiff Adjustment Mechanism


If the tilt mechanism is difficult to adjust, examine for dirt buildup or lack of lubrication. Clean and apply lubricant as necessary.

2. Misalignment of Panels


Misaligned panels can reduce efficiency. Regularly check the alignment and adjust according to the manufacturer’s guidelines.

3. Electrical Issues


If energy production drops unexpectedly, inspect the wiring and connections for damages or loose connections.

FAQs


1. What is the main advantage of adjustable tilt solar mounting systems?


The main advantage is their ability to increase energy efficiency by allowing users to modify the panel angle for optimal sunlight exposure throughout the year.

2. Are adjustable tilt solar mounting systems suitable for small residential setups?


Yes, many adjustable tilt systems are designed for residential use, offering manual adjustment options that are cost-effective and easy to implement.

3. How often should I adjust the angle of my solar panels?


Adjustments can be made seasonally or monthly, depending on the geographical location and specific solar path variations.

4. Do adjustable tilt systems require a lot of maintenance?


While maintenance is necessary, it is generally straightforward and involves regular inspections, cleaning, and lubrication of moving parts.

5. Can I install an adjustable tilt solar mounting system myself?


If you possess the necessary skills and tools, you can install the system yourself. However, professional installation is recommended for optimal results and safety.
